SiC reference design for integrated servo motor and drive, powered by 1200V CoolSiC™ MOSFET and EiceDRIVER™
The REF-DR3KIMBGSICMA reference design which consists of two PCBs (named as driver board and one power board respectively), including a driver circuit and a 3-phase inverter for motor-drive applications. The driver circuit is based on EiceDRIVER™ - 1EDI20I12MH with miller clamp function. The board is designed to evaluate the CoolSiC™ MOSFET – IMBG120R045M1H solution in integrated servo drive applications. It is the main component for the 3-phase inverter. The iMOTION™ MADK EVAL-M1-101T control board can be used to easily evaluate the electrical performance of the system.
Summary of Features
3-phase servo motor with integrated drive
1200 V, 45 mΩ CoolSiC™ MOSFET in SMD package (TO263-7L), with .XT interconnection technology
IMS (Insulated Metallic Substrate) PCBs with high thermal conductivity
Input voltage 350 – 800 VDC
Output voltage 220 VAC, 380 VAC, 480 VAC
IMBG120R045M1H: 1200 V discrete CoolSiC™ MOSFET
1EDI20I12MH: 1200 V single high-side gate driver
Benefits
Allows passive cooling without cooling fans
Ultra-small footprint with a PCB diameter of 110 mm
High power density
Overcurrent protection
Applications
Motor Control
Servo motor drive and control
Recommended board combination
To evaluate the electrical performance of the system, the iMOTION™ MADK EVAL-M1-101T can be used to provide a simple control. An adapter cable is included for simple connection, between the EVAL-M1-101T and REF-DR3KIMBGSICMA.
